Transaction 5456bf5be62ff570a8999be4ae5b69bebc2a9c14e5b95673d669bf80efc04497

1 Input
2 Outputs
  • 5456bf5be62ff570a8999be4ae5b69bebc2a9c14e5b95673d669bf80efc04497:0
  • value  768583
    address  18d7bsYiiEGHPdrnhy5Q1jGkUekepPHHRZ
  • 5456bf5be62ff570a8999be4ae5b69bebc2a9c14e5b95673d669bf80efc04497:1
  • value  24105403
    address  3PdxF6csiZSZ8TMuzdkUB3qsVjjTBL79tT